02 C32 AMG
Originally Posted by pointman
You're happy with just the res delete? Enough of a change?
i loved the res delete. changed the pitch of the exhaust. and then the headers made it just sound awesome...cold start, idle...it has a nice deep sound to it for a V6...WOT, it gets loud.

my concern is that the secondary delete would make it too loud. i've heard of people doing the res delete + secondary delete without headers and it wasn't a problem...basically a louder res delete.....i just dont want to potentially ruin something i already like. i love my headers + res delete combo

that being said, if i didnt' have headers, i'd probably do the secondary delete

Originally Posted by pointman
You got an 8 though. I would imagine it all sounds more aggressive. In our 6, I am curious of the difference. I am too scared to do it. lol. That, and I can't find anyone to do it.
yah and this.

and there is actually benefit of doing it in the c55. years ago, hooley posted a dyno of gaining 10whp from secondary deletes on a c55. no such power gain has ever been seen on the c32 with this delete

Thank you The cats haven't been touched and the stock resonator is still in place. I just have a muffler delete and 3" piping from the res back. It sounds awesome in person! My only complaint is the drone when i'm on the highway, usually between 2300 - 2800 rpms. If only we had a 6th gear :P I plan on having a shut off valve installed to block off one side though.
